Desalination at the Core of Cyprus’ Water Strategy
Cyprus, characterized by its Mediterranean climate and limited rainfall, faces recurring water shortages. The country’s dependence on seasonal precipitation and diminishing groundwater reserves has made desalination a vital component of its water supply system.

Technological Advancements Enhancing Efficiency
Technological innovation remains a key driver of the desalination market in Cyprus. Among the various methods, reverse osmosis (RO) has emerged as the most widely used technology due to its efficiency and relatively lower energy requirements.
Other technologies contributing to market growth include:
- Multi-Stage Flash (MSF) Distillation: Common in large-scale operations
- Multi-Effect Distillation (MED): Offers improved energy efficiency
- Hybrid Systems: Combine multiple processes for optimized performance
These advancements are helping reduce operational costs, improve water recovery rates, and enhance overall system efficiency.

Challenges: Cost and Environmental Impact
Despite its advantages, the desalination market in Cyprus faces several challenges that must be addressed for sustainable growth.
High Capital Investment
The construction and maintenance of desalination plants require substantial financial resources, which can limit adoption.
Energy Consumption
Desalination processes, particularly thermal methods, are energy-intensive, increasing operational costs.
Environmental Concerns
The disposal of brine and its impact on marine ecosystems remain key environmental challenges. Sustainable management practices are essential to mitigate these effects.
Addressing these issues will be critical for ensuring the long-term viability of desalination projects.
